Primary Venture Partners is a seed-stage VC founded in 2015 by Ben Sun and Brad Svrluga in NYC. $1.65B across five funds, 272 investments. Team of ~60 with 20+ operational staff outnumbering investors 2:1. Portfolio companies 2x more likely to raise Series A, 19x more likely to reach $1B+ valuation. Fund V ($625M) closed Feb 2026.
B2B SaaS, fintech, healthtech, AI/DevTools, built world/supply chain. Low-volume high-conviction: 2-3 deals/year from ~100 screened.
7 unicorns: Alloy, Chief, Electric, K Health, Slice, Vestwell, Coupang. IPOs: Coupang ($102B), Latch. Exits: Jet.com ($3.3B to Walmart), Mirror ($500M to Lululemon).

Primary Venture Partners has been actively investing, with 19 investments made in 2025 alone. Their latest investment occurred on February 11, 2026, as they continue to support innovative startups across various sectors.
Primary Venture Partners invests in Pre Seed, Seed, and Series A stages.

The firm focuses on sectors including AI, fintech, healthcare, and B2B SaaS.
The check size ranges from $100K to $10M, with a sweet spot of $5-10M.
Primary Venture Partners primarily invests in the United States, with a focus on New York City and expanding nationwide.
